When the Mountain Goats announced All Eternals Deck most folks focused on the fact that tr00 metal fan John Darnielle had death metal legend Erik Rutan (Morbid Angel, Hate Eternal) on hand to produce four of the 13 tracks. To the point that people assumed Darnielle was, in fact, planning to release a DM album. [...]
